In light of the global pandemic, our students began learning new skills. Often unexpected, and many a far cry from their studies, but nonetheless, skills that were invaluable at a time of crisis.

Many of our students were either volunteering their time or working in a frontline/ keyworker role during the pandemic. Our students and staff care deeply about the world around them, that’s why we’re supporting each other and the wider community during these hard times.

From an accounting student volunteering as healthcare assistants, to a cyber computing student working with the local ambulances – our students put their dream jobs on to make a difference.
